The Union Printers' borne was established In 1892. being dedicated on May 12 of that year the date of the anniversary of the birth of George W. Chllda, who. with Andrew J. Drexel, Contributed Con-tributed $10,000 toward the establishment Of the home. Starting with that donattm. the institution today is estimated to be worth more than $300,000, and is pronounced pro-nounced the best of its kind tn the world. It is maintained by a monthly contribution contribu-tion of 10 cents from each member of the International Typographical union, which Income has proved ample. ;Any member of the union, men or women, who become be-come physically incapable of earning a livelihood as printers, are eligible to , refuge in the home, where every comfort is provided. In addition to the home for aged members, there is a hospital annex an-nex for invalids, where physicians and trained nurses are In constant attendance. attend-ance. " B. F. F. The Ice Wagon Drivers and Helpers' union has two scales, summer and winter. The men are divided into three classesc Peddlers, truck drivers and helpers. In Chicago, New York. Boston. Bos-ton. Philadelphia and St. Louis drivers' wages are $i0 per month, summer, and $70 per month, winter. .A clause in the contracts between this union and its employers em-ployers provides for the immediate disr charge from the company's service, as well as suspension from the union, of any member found giving short weights, thereby Insuring- the consumer of full value for his mbney. P. C. B. Most weekly labor papers are owned by individuals. As a rule they are officially Indorsed by the unions In their immediate vicinities. I recall no monthly trades union Journal which is not owned and 'controlled by the international organisation which it represents. j - |
